Depends on the carat weight of the piece. A 10K piece has a lot less gold than an 18K piece. I had a mixture of 10 & 14, so I was pleased with the amount I received for it. I was going to hold off, but with my luck, prices would start to drop again. My father was in watch and jewelry repair, and I can remember him complaining when gold was $75 per ounce!![]()
